Top Locations Tagged with Institute of spanish communication

Institute of spanish communication in India - 500063/ near hyderabad/School near hyderabad

Institute of spanish communication in India - 600125/ near chennai/School near chennai

Institute of spanish communication in India - 700108/ near baranagar/School near kolkata

Institute of spanish communication in India - 281001/ near mathura/Zoo near mathura

Institute of spanish communication in India - 380015/ near ahmedabad

Institute of spanish communication in India - 400070/ near mumbai

Institute of spanish communication in India - 110017/ near new-delhi

Institute of spanish communication in United states - 33813/ near polk

Institute of spanish communication in India - 221007/ near varanasi

Institute of spanish communication in India - 560078/ near bengaluru